Votes at a glance: BESE Administration & Finance Committee actions

The Administration and Finance Committee of the State Board of Elementary and Secondary Education recorded several approvals during the meeting; the items below summarize motions and recorded outcomes as stated on the record.
• Consent agenda (added item 7.1) — Motion made by Mr. Harris, seconded by Mr. Hollis; “Any objections? Hearing none,” motion passed.
• Item 4.1: Minimum Foundation Program (MFP) submission — Motion called by Mr. Harris with Dr. Armstrong and Dr. Brumley participating in the motion call; Miss Champagne moved to permit the Louisiana Department of Education to make technical adjustments. Motion passed with no objections recorded. The submission aligns the MFP with the governor’s executive budget and incorporates $17.5 million for differentiated compensation, $2 million for internships/apprenticeships, and $30 million for the Accelerate tutoring model.
• Item 5.1: LDE contract for administration and management of an education savings account program (Odyssey amendment) — Motion by Mr. Hollis, seconded by Dr. Armstrong; the recommendation to approve the amendment passed with no objections recorded. The amendment extends the contract through June 30, 2026, and adds deliverables such as user feedback capability, a detailed work plan and enhanced training materials.
• Item 5.2: Federal and state grants and allocations to LEAs, charters, approved nonpublic schools and community-based organizations — Motion by Ms. Holloway, seconded by Ms. Miller; no discussion recorded, motion passed.
• Item 6.1: AG program and statewide grant program budget revisions for fiscal year 2024–25 — Motion by Mr. Ruppel, seconded by Mr. Hollis; no objections recorded, motion passed.
Notes: The meeting record did not include a roll-call vote tally for these items; motions were recorded as passing after the chair asked for objections and none were raised. For items requiring further detail (for example, applicant analytics for the Odyssey system), the board scheduled follow-up reporting in later agenda items.
